Cilantro-Lime Chicken with Corn and Feta Cheese

Serve: This dish pairs wonderfully with a side of rice, a simple salad, or even some warm tortillas for a complete meal.
Store: Leftover chicken can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at gently in the microwave or on the stove.
Variations:
Add a Kick: For extra heat, add some diced jalapeños to the corn and feta mixture.
Use Different Cheese: If you prefer, you can substitute feta with queso fresco or cotija for a slightly different flavor profile.
Vegetarian Option: Replace the chicken with grilled portobello mushrooms or tofu for a delicious plant-based meal.
FAQ:
Can I use chicken thighs instead of breasts? Yes, chicken thighs work wonderfully in this recipe and will remain juicy and flavorful.

Can I grill the chicken instead of cooking it in a skillet? Absolutely! Grill the marinated chicken on medium-high heat for about 6-7 minutes per side until fully cooked.

Can I prepare the corn and feta topping in advance? Yes, you can prepare the corn and feta mixture ahead of time and refrigerate it until ready to serve.
